Hey all. Today is supposed to be my day of lockdown but I am wondering if I should delay it a bit. My temperature in the incubator has dropped a few times down to 95, and I am wondering if this will delay their growth. I candled last night, all still have growth and are alive. My incubator temp has not varied more than the 95 to 101 range. What would you do?
 
I would make sure water trays are full and lock them down. A day or 2 extra in lock down will not hurt them just remember they may not hatch on day 21.
